Caleta de Vélez is positioned on the eastern side of the Málaga province, within the Axarquía region. It is adjacent to the larger coastal town of Torre del Mar, offering access to its amenities and promenade. Málaga city and its international airport are approximately 39 km to the west, providing a significant urban and transport hub. This location places it within reach of other Costa del Sol destinations while retaining a local, established character distinct from the more densely developed western coast.

Caleta de Vélez benefits from a Mediterranean climate, characterised by average temperatures ranging from 12°C to 28°C throughout the year, with an average annual temperature of 19.4°C. The region enjoys an extensive 3,902 hours of sunshine annually, supporting a long swimming season of approximately six months when water temperatures reach or exceed 20°C. The villa's elevation of 14 metres above sea level places it close to the coast, benefiting from sea breezes. The relatively flat terrain towards the sea (0.5% slope to the beach) enhances accessibility to coastal natural environments.

| Month | Avg. Temperature | Rainfall |
|---|---|---|
| January | 12.4°C | 65 mm |
| February | 12.6°C | 63 mm |
| March | 14.9°C | 60 mm |
| April | 16.8°C | 42 mm |
| May | 18.9°C | 33 mm |
| June | 23.2°C | 10 mm |
| July | 27.1°C | 0 mm |
| August | 27.7°C | 1 mm |
| September | 23.9°C | 13 mm |
| October | 19.9°C | 45 mm |
| November | 15.7°C | 77 mm |
| December | 12.9°C | 66 mm |
